ESADE and Ashoka Foundation collaborate to promote innovation and social entrepreneurship
ESADE and the Ashoka Foundation have strengthened their relationship through a collaboration agreement aimed at promoting innovation and social entrepreneurship through education. Under this agreement, the two institutions will promote various initiatives aimed at analysing social innovation trends in areas such as healthcare, child education, gender balance and the environment. The agreement also calls for pro bono internships and consulting work for ESADE students, as well as scholarships and grants for Ashoka members who want to receive training at the school.
The purpose of this agreement is to generate synergies in order to foster an educational model that contributes new knowledge and to present innovative solutions that can be implemented and disseminated for the benefit of society, thus making the two institutions active agents of change.

Social innovation: a component of ESADE's educational model
ESADE is committed to an innovative and transformative educational model that trains students to be critical thinkers and encourages them to engage with social issues. The school has launched various projects focused on employability and selection processes. One example is Career Day, which features educational sessions that help BBA, MBA and MSc students enhance skills and abilities that will help them during the hiring process. ESADE also organises debates on social-impact topics. Examples include Solidarity Day – an annual event that raises awareness about the social reality that surrounds us, promotes reflection, and encourages an interest in cooperation and volunteering initiatives – and gender-equality initiatives such as UN Women's #HeForShe platform, of which ESADE is a member.
